Brian Armstrong Offers Support as Andy Burnham Takes Office, Pledging to Help the UK Become a Global Digital Asset Hub

Coinbase Chief Executive Officer Brian Armstrong has congratulated Andy Burnham following his appointment as the United Kingdom's new Prime Minister, expressing optimism about the country's future in financial technology and digital assets.

In a public statement, Armstrong said he looks forward to working with the new government and is prepared to help the United Kingdom become a global leader in digital assets, blockchain innovation, and tokenization. His remarks immediately attracted attention throughout the cryptocurrency industry, where market participants continue watching how major economies position themselves in the rapidly evolving digital finance sector.

The comments later received wider attention after being highlighted by Cointelegraph's X account. Although the original message was concise, it reflects a much broader conversation taking place among policymakers, financial institutions, technology companies, and blockchain developers regarding the United Kingdom's potential role in shaping the future of digital finance.

Industry analysts believe the statement highlights growing confidence that the UK could strengthen its position as one of the world's leading destinations for blockchain investment, cryptocurrency businesses, and tokenized financial markets if supportive regulatory policies continue to develop.

Tokenization Gains Momentum

One area specifically highlighted by Armstrong was tokenization.

Tokenization refers to the process of representing ownership of traditional financial or real-world assets using blockchain technology.

Assets including stocks, bonds, real estate, commodities, investment funds, intellectual property, and infrastructure projects can potentially be tokenized.

Supporters argue that tokenization may improve liquidity, increase transparency, reduce settlement times, lower transaction costs, and expand investment accessibility.

Major financial institutions worldwide have accelerated tokenization initiatives during recent years.

Industry observers believe this market could become one of blockchain's largest long-term opportunities.
